‘Starting to become real’: as Washington bickers, America goes hungry

The US government shutdown barrelled towards its second month on Friday and the pain is spreading fast – with federal workers broke, food aid vanishing and millions of Americans caught in the crossfire. What started on October 1 as a Washington sideshow has morphed into a slow-motion implosion of public services and a growing economic convulsion, with federal offices dark and President Donald Trump’s government stuck in neutral.
